Inadequate Foundation Construction: In several older residential properties in Chillicothe, poor construction techniques and the absence of proper waterproofing measures during the foundation's installation contribute to its vulnerability. These factors increase the likelihood of foundation deterioration over time. a) Expansive soils: Chillicothe's climate features hot, dry summers and wet, cold winters. These extreme weather and temperature fluctuations affect the expansive clay soils prevalent in the area, leading to swelling and shrinking.

Consequently, this introduces stress on the foundation as the soils continually expand and contract. 2.2. Furthermore, the team identified poor drainage practices that exacerbated the foundation problems. Improper grading and the absence of a functional gutter system caused water to accumulate around the foundation, leading to increased soil expansion and contraction. 3. Foundation Waterproofing: Waterproofing measures were implemented to safeguard the foundation from future damage caused by excess moisture. Techniques such as exterior membrane barriers, proper drainage systems, and the installation of French drains were deployed to divert water away from the foundation and protect it from hydrostatic pressure.

Foundation Repair Solution: Based on the evaluation and analysis, a comprehensive foundation repair plan was devised: a. Soil stabilization: Incorporating strategies such as chemical injections and soil moisture management systems, soil stabilization techniques were implemented to prevent future soil movement. b.

Internal slab piers: The installation of internal slab piers beneath the house's foundation provided additional support, significantly reducing the risk of further settlement. c. Exterior drain systems: The implementation of exterior drain systems, including French drains and grading improvements, redirected water away from the foundation, ensuring a stable and secure base. d. Crack repair: The detected cracks were repaired to restore the structural integrity and prevent water infiltration.
